Magnetic Particle Testing

The magnetic particle testing method (MT) is one of the most sensitive, reliable and productive NDT-methods for surface testing of products from ferromagnetic materials. The method is based on the attraction of ferromagnetic particles by force of leakage flux which appears above surface defects like cracks, laps, lacks of fusion, and pores after an adequate magnetisation. MT can be used for indication of open surface defects and under certain conditions for detection of near-surface defects. A higher probability of detection is achievable if the direction of a defect is oriented perpendicularly to the direction of the applied magnetic field. The smaller is the angle between the defect and magnetic field lines, the weaker will be the indication.
